In today's In today’s digital era, the ability to create engaging and interactive learning media has become an essential need, particularly in supporting more effective and enjoyable teaching and learning processes. However, not all students possess the skills to use practical and easily accessible graphic design applications. Therefore, Canva Graphic Design Training activity was conducted at SMK Negeri 1 Wanayasa, involving 20 students as participants. This activity aimed to enhance students' skills in using Canva as a digital-based graphic design platform to create creative and relevant learning media. The training was carried out through lectures, demonstrations, hands-on practice, and evaluation using pre-tests and post-tests. The results showed improvement in participants' abilities in understanding basic design concepts and technical skills using Canva, as indicated by increased post-training evaluation scores. The pre-test score was 59.0, while the post-test score increased to 79.0. In addition, students were able to produce visually appealing learning media products such as posters and presentations.This activity not only provided technical skills but also encouraged students' creativity utilizing technology for educational purposes. Through this training, it can serve as an initial step in building a culture of digital literacy and the use of design technology within the school environment.
